Sparky-(Admin) 25,042 #2 Posted 22 hours ago There is definity not an auction held at the show. Theres tractors for sale all over the show grounds. Just drive it in and slap a for sale sign on it with your name and cell (hopefully Verizon!) Best bet is to price it a bit high but add in “OR BEST OFFER”…then see what you get offered. If it’s priced obscenely high it’ll just scare off potential buyers that won’t even bother to make an offer. 4 Share this post Link to post Share on other sites

Its still in really fine shape for somebody to save or use. You can contact Dann Auctioneers https://dannauctioneers.com/upcoming-auctions but they just had their spring consignment auction. You can put it in the August auction at the Steam Pageant but you'll probably get more money trying to just sell it yourself. The price you'll pay is all the no shows and guys beating you up on the price. The auction route you may need to put a reserve on it. That auction is huge and stuff usually doesn't bring a good price for the seller. Stop by along the fence past the flea market.
